数据库测试方法-数据库测试工程师

在软件开发过程中,数据库作为核心组件承载着大量关键数据,其稳定性和可靠性直接影响系统运行。数据库测试工程师需要掌握科学的数据库测试方法,才能确保数据完整性、一致性和性能达标。 数据库测试面临的主要问题包括数据准确性不足、性能瓶颈和安全性漏洞。这些问题往往源于测试方法不全面或执行不到位。据统计,约40%的软件故障与数据库相关,其中近60%是由于测试环节疏漏导致的。例如,未充分验证数据迁移过程可能导致生产环境数据丢失,而性能测试不足则可能在高并发场景下引发系统崩溃。 针对这些问题,数据库测试工程师应采用分层测试策略。首先进行单元测试,验证SQL语句和存储过程的正确性。接着实施集成测试,检查数据在不同模块间的流转是否准确。性能测试阶段需模拟真实负载,评估响应时间和吞吐量。安全测试则要重点防范SQL注入和未授权访问。 自动化测试工具能显著提升效率。通过编写脚本实现回归测试,可快速发现数据变更引发的问题。同时建立数据比对机制,确保测试环境与生产环境的数据一致性。定期进行压力测试,提前识别容量瓶颈。 数据库测试工程师需要持续优化测试方法,结合业务场景设计针对性用例。只有系统化的测试才能保障数据库在复杂环境下的稳定运行,为业务提供可靠支撑。
posted @ 2025-07-07 13:29  卿饶  阅读(11)  评论(0)    收藏  举报